Why Garage Insulation Matters

Many homeowners don't think much about their garage's impact on home energy efficiency. However, an uninsulated garage can be a major source of heat loss in winter and heat gain in summer. Here's why it matters:

Temperature Transfer

Without insulation, your garage experiences extreme temperature swings. In summer, an uninsulated garage in Escondido can reach 120°F or higher. In winter, it may drop to near-freezing on cold nights. These extreme temperatures transfer to adjacent living spaces, making your HVAC system work harder.

The Biggest Opening in Your Home

Your garage door is likely the largest opening in your house. A single-car door might measure 8x7 feet, while a two-car door spans 16x7 feet or more. That's a lot of surface area for heat transfer.

Energy Loss Through Walls

If your garage shares walls with bedrooms, living areas, or bonus rooms, heat flows through those walls based on the temperature differential. A 130°F garage creates significant heat transfer into adjacent air-conditioned spaces.

How Garage Door Insulation Works

Garage door insulation uses the same principles as wall or attic insulation. creating a barrier that slows heat transfer. The key metrics to understand:

R-Value

R-value measures a material's resistance to heat flow. Higher R-values indicate better insulation. Garage doors typically range from R-0 (uninsulated) to R-18 or higher. For comparison:

- R-0 to R-6: Minimal insulation, basic temperature control, R-6 to R-12: Moderate insulation, good for most climates, R-12 to R-18+: High insulation, ideal for attached garages and extreme climates

Insulation Materials

Polystyrene: Lightweight foam boards fitted into door panels. Affordable option providing R-4 to R-8 per inch of thickness.

Polyurethane: Sprayed or injected foam that bonds to the door and fills all spaces. Provides R-6.5 per inch and adds structural rigidity. Generally superior to polystyrene.

Door Construction

How the door is built affects insulation performance:

- Single Layer: Uninsulated steel or wood with no backing - Double Layer: Insulation added behind the exterior face, may leave thermal bridges - Triple Layer (Sandwich): Insulation between two steel layers, eliminating thermal bridges for best performance

Benefits of Insulated Garage Doors

Energy Savings

While exact savings depend on your climate, door size, and usage patterns, insulated garage doors can:

- Reduce garage temperature extremes by 20-30°F, Lower heating and cooling costs for adjacent rooms by 10-15% - Decrease HVAC cycling, extending equipment life

In San Diego County's climate, the impact is most noticeable during summer months when an insulated door keeps garage temperatures more moderate.

Improved Comfort

Beyond energy bills, an insulated door improves daily comfort:

- Rooms above or adjacent to the garage stay more comfortable, The garage itself is more usable in extreme weather, No more frozen or overheated items stored in the garage

Noise Reduction

Insulated doors are significantly quieter than uninsulated options:

- Street noise is blocked more effectively, The door operates more quietly, Sound from inside the garage is contained better

Increased Durability

Insulated doors, especially those with polyurethane foam, are more durable:

- Additional rigidity reduces denting, Less warping from temperature changes, Longer lifespan overall

Enhanced Appearance

Higher-quality insulated doors often feature better finishes and more attractive designs. The added weight also contributes to smoother, more solid operation.

When Insulation Matters Most

Attached Garages

If your garage shares walls, ceiling, or floor with living spaces, insulation provides the greatest benefit. Heat transfer through shared surfaces directly impacts your home's comfort and energy use.

Living Space Above

Bonus rooms, bedrooms, or home offices above the garage are especially affected by garage temperatures. An insulated door helps maintain comfortable temperatures year-round.

Hot Climates

In Escondido and throughout San Diego County, summer heat is the primary concern. An insulated door can keep garage temperatures 20-30°F cooler than an uninsulated door on the hottest days.

Garage Workshops

If you use your garage as a workshop, gym, or hobby space, insulation makes it usable in weather that would otherwise be unbearable.

Storing Temperature-Sensitive Items

Paints, adhesives, wine, and many other items are damaged by extreme temperatures. Insulation helps protect your stored belongings.

Choosing the Right Insulation Level

Consider these factors when selecting an insulated door:

Climate

Milder climates may not need maximum R-values. In Southern California, R-8 to R-12 is typically sufficient for attached garages.

Garage Use

Occasional parking only? Moderate insulation is fine. Regular workshop use? Invest in higher R-values.

Adjacent Living Spaces

Direct connections to living spaces warrant better insulation for comfort and energy savings.

Budget

Higher R-values cost more. Balance your investment against expected benefits and how long you'll stay in the home.
